Artelys Canada joins IVADO to catalyze innovation in optimization and digital intelligence
By joining IVADO, Artelys Canada aims to take an active part in collaborative research initiatives and the practical application of scientific advances in digital intelligence, while continuously enhancing its tools and methodologies.
This partnership will strengthen links between academia and industry, accelerating knowledge transfer toward innovative solutions with significant economic and social impact.
Through this collaboration, IVADO continues to develop an ecosystem that brings together complementary expertise in artificial intelligence, data science, and operations research. Artelys Canada’s deep knowledge in advanced mathematical modeling and decision support will enhance the collective capabilities of the IVADO community and contribute to the success of high-value collaborative projects.
This partnership reflects the recognition of Artelys’s high-quality contributions across key sectors such as energy, transportation, environment, telecommunications, finance, and logistics, as well as its support to organizations facing complex challenges that demand rigorous quantitative approaches.
It also highlights the Artelys Crystal software suite, known for its ability to turn sophisticated optimization models into powerful, operational tools accessible to decision-makers.
“We are delighted to welcome Artelys Canada among our industrial members. Their expertise in optimization and modeling, combined with a strong culture of innovation, will reinforce our collective ability to develop concrete solutions to the complex challenges faced by organizations.”
Nancy Laramée, Director of Partnerships at IVADO.
“Joining the IVADO community represents a unique opportunity to collaborate with a leading research environment and top-tier industrial partners. We look forward to bringing our modeling expertise to projects that drive innovation and create meaningful impact.”
Louis-Pierre Campeau, Optimization Director at Artelys Canada.

Artelys contributes to SNCF Voyageurs’ OPTIPLACE project
Artelys is contributing to the development and industrialisation of the OPTIPLACE project, which aims to improve passenger seating arrangements on Ouigo trains by developing the optimisation module used for seat assignment.
Swissgrid selects Artelys Crystal Super Grid
Artelys is pleased to announce that Swissgrid, the Swiss electricity Transmission System Operator (TSO), has selected Artelys Crystal Super Grid, our multi-energy simulation solution, to support their strategic planning and system analysis activities.
